Tanguy Ndombele has been speaking about his January departure from Tottenham Hotspur having sealed a return to Lyon on loan for the remainder of the season.
The 25-year-old’s agreement also includes the option for Lyon to make the deal permanent (Sky Sports) at the end of the campaign for €65m (£54m), with Lyon director Vincent Ponsot revealing that it was Ndombele who insisted the clause was part of the transfer (RMC Sport).
Ndombele could be set to make his first appearance for the Ligue 1 outfit tomorrow when his side travels to Monaco.
Spurs boss Antonio Conte was asked earlier today during the pre-Brighton press conference about the January transfer exits and labelled the decision to see four players in Ndmbele, Giovani Lo Celso, Bryan Gill and Dele Alli head out the door as ‘strange’ and pointed to past mistakes made in the transfer window as the reason (talkSPORT).
![Tanguy Ndombele](https://www.spurs-web.com/static/uploads/2022/01/ndombele1.jpg)
Ndombele sat down with French-based journalist Julien Maynard in an interview with Telefoot that is set to be released on Sunday morning.
In a snippet of the interview which was released earlier today, the French international admitted that he knew the significance of the importance to impress.
“I have to show certain things, like I said I didn’t play for Tottenham. I know that I am expected at the turn,” he told Telefoot.
“A successful loan would be that I do well, finish in the top three, and why not win the European Cup?”
